# HG changeset patch # User Ingo Weinzierl # Date 1320933264 0 # Node ID 257f7b54a9437ea57ececd993d9cff4c2ad9f79b # Parent ec458853f5607e1eda9ea335b7684be13129b990 Added new WMSBuildingsArtifact for displaying buildings in maps. flys-artifacts/trunk@3222 c6561f87-3c4e-4783-a992-168aeb5c3f6f diff -r ec458853f560 -r 257f7b54a943 flys-artifacts/ChangeLog --- a/flys-artifacts/ChangeLog Thu Nov 10 13:40:05 2011 +0000 +++ b/flys-artifacts/ChangeLog Thu Nov 10 13:54:24 2011 +0000 @@ -1,3 +1,26 @@ +2011-11-10 Ingo Weinzierl + + * src/main/java/de/intevation/flys/artifacts/WMSBuildingsArtifact.java: New + WMSDBArtifact that creates facets for "buildings" relation. + + * doc/conf/artifacts/winfo.xml: Registered "floodmap.buildings" as valid + "floodmap" facet. + + * doc/conf/conf.xml: Registered the new WMSBuildingsArtifact. + + * doc/conf/themes.xml: Added a theme for "floodmap.buildings". + + * src/main/java/de/intevation/flys/artifacts/model/FacetTypes.java: Added + Facet type "floodmap.buildings". + + * doc/conf/meta-data.xml: Made "floodmap.buildings" available via datacage. + + * src/main/resources/messages.properties, + src/main/resources/messages_de_DE.properties, + src/main/resources/messages_en.properties, + src/main/resources/messages_de.properties: Added titles for + "floodmap.buildings" facets. + 2011-11-10 Ingo Weinzierl * src/main/java/de/intevation/flys/artifacts/WMSLineArtifact.java: New diff -r ec458853f560 -r 257f7b54a943 flys-artifacts/doc/conf/artifacts/winfo.xml --- a/flys-artifacts/doc/conf/artifacts/winfo.xml Thu Nov 10 13:40:05 2011 +0000 +++ b/flys-artifacts/doc/conf/artifacts/winfo.xml Thu Nov 10 13:54:24 2011 +0000 @@ -380,6 +380,7 @@ + diff -r ec458853f560 -r 257f7b54a943 flys-artifacts/doc/conf/conf.xml --- a/flys-artifacts/doc/conf/conf.xml Thu Nov 10 13:40:05 2011 +0000 +++ b/flys-artifacts/doc/conf/conf.xml Thu Nov 10 13:54:24 2011 +0000 @@ -35,6 +35,9 @@ de.intevation.artifactdatabase.DefaultArtifactFactory + de.intevation.artifactdatabase.DefaultArtifactFactory de.intevation.artifactdatabase.DefaultArtifactFactory diff -r ec458853f560 -r 257f7b54a943 flys-artifacts/doc/conf/meta-data.xml --- a/flys-artifacts/doc/conf/meta-data.xml Thu Nov 10 13:40:05 2011 +0000 +++ b/flys-artifacts/doc/conf/meta-data.xml Thu Nov 10 13:54:24 2011 +0000 @@ -667,6 +667,22 @@ + + + + SELECT count(*) as km_exists + FROM buildings WHERE river_id = ${river_id} + + + + + + + + + + + @@ -679,6 +695,7 @@ + diff -r ec458853f560 -r 257f7b54a943 flys-artifacts/doc/conf/themes.xml --- a/flys-artifacts/doc/conf/themes.xml Thu Nov 10 13:40:05 2011 +0000 +++ b/flys-artifacts/doc/conf/themes.xml Thu Nov 10 13:54:24 2011 +0000 @@ -766,6 +766,13 @@ + + + + + + +